小程序音乐数据库是什么
-
小程序音乐数据库是一个用于存储和管理音乐信息的数据库系统。它主要用于存储音乐的基本信息,如歌曲名称、歌手、专辑、时长等,并提供相应的查询和检索功能。小程序音乐数据库可以帮助开发者轻松地管理和展示音乐数据,为用户提供更好的音乐体验。
以下是小程序音乐数据库的几个重要功能和特点:
-
数据存储:小程序音乐数据库可以存储大量的音乐数据,包括歌曲、歌手、专辑等信息。开发者可以将音乐数据导入数据库中,并通过查询和检索功能来快速找到所需的音乐信息。
-
查询和检索:小程序音乐数据库提供了强大的查询和检索功能,开发者可以根据不同的条件来查询和筛选音乐数据。例如,可以根据歌手名字来查找该歌手的所有歌曲,或者根据歌曲名称来查找该歌曲的详细信息。
-
分类和排序:小程序音乐数据库支持对音乐数据进行分类和排序。开发者可以根据不同的标签或属性来对音乐数据进行分类,使用户可以更方便地浏览和选择自己喜欢的音乐。
-
播放和下载:小程序音乐数据库可以与音乐播放器和下载功能进行集成,使用户可以直接在小程序中播放和下载音乐。开发者可以通过调用相关的接口,实现音乐的在线播放和下载功能,提升用户的音乐体验。
-
数据更新和维护:小程序音乐数据库支持数据的更新和维护。开发者可以随时添加新的音乐数据或更新已有的音乐信息,保持数据库的及时性和准确性。
总之,小程序音乐数据库是一个方便、高效的音乐信息管理系统,可以帮助开发者更好地管理和展示音乐数据,提供优质的音乐体验给用户。
1年前 -
-
小程序音乐数据库是指用于存储和管理音乐相关信息的数据库。在小程序开发中,音乐数据库主要用于存储音乐的歌曲信息,包括歌曲名称、歌手、专辑、时长、歌词等。通过访问音乐数据库,小程序可以实现音乐播放、搜索、分类等功能。
小程序音乐数据库通常使用关系型数据库或非关系型数据库进行存储。常用的关系型数据库有MySQL、PostgreSQL等,而常用的非关系型数据库有MongoDB、Redis等。
在设计小程序音乐数据库时,需要考虑以下几个方面:
-
数据库表设计:需要设计合适的表结构来存储音乐相关信息。通常会设计一个歌曲表,用于存储歌曲的基本信息,例如歌曲名称、歌手、专辑等。另外,可以设计一个歌词表,用于存储歌曲的歌词信息。还可以设计一些辅助表,用于存储歌曲的分类信息、标签信息等。
-
数据库索引设计:为了提高查询效率,可以在数据库表中添加适当的索引。例如,在歌曲表中可以添加歌手索引、专辑索引等。索引能够加快数据库的查询速度,提高系统的响应性能。
-
数据库性能优化:为了提高数据库的性能,可以采取一些优化措施。例如,可以定期清理无用数据,避免数据过多导致查询缓慢;可以使用数据库缓存技术,减少数据库的访问次数;可以进行数据库分库分表,提高数据库的并发能力等。
-
数据库备份与恢复:为了保证数据的安全性,需要定期对数据库进行备份,以便在数据丢失或损坏时能够及时恢复数据。
总的来说,小程序音乐数据库是用于存储和管理音乐相关信息的数据库。通过合理设计和优化数据库,可以提高小程序的音乐功能的性能和稳定性。
1年前 -
-
小程序音乐数据库是指在小程序中存储和管理音乐相关数据的数据库。它可以用来存储音乐的基本信息,如歌曲名称、歌手、专辑、时长等,也可以存储音乐的资源文件,如音频文件、歌词文件等。
小程序音乐数据库的设计和实现可以采用不同的方式,常见的有以下几种方法:
-
关系型数据库:可以使用关系型数据库来存储音乐相关的数据,如MySQL、PostgreSQL等。在数据库中创建一个音乐表,每一行表示一首音乐,每一列表示音乐的一个属性。可以根据需要添加索引,以提高查询效率。
-
非关系型数据库:也可以使用非关系型数据库来存储音乐相关的数据,如MongoDB、Redis等。非关系型数据库适合存储具有复杂结构的数据,可以存储音乐的基本信息以及其他附加信息,如评论、标签等。
-
文件系统:另一种方式是将音乐数据存储在文件系统中,可以将音乐文件和元数据文件存储在不同的目录中,通过文件路径进行关联。这种方式适合存储大量的音乐文件,但查询和管理比较复杂。
在小程序中操作音乐数据库的流程一般包括以下几个步骤:
-
数据库连接:首先需要建立与数据库的连接,获取数据库的操作权限。可以使用数据库连接池来提高连接的复用性和效率。
-
数据库初始化:如果是第一次使用数据库,需要进行数据库的初始化工作,包括创建数据库、创建表格、定义索引等。
-
数据库操作:根据需求进行数据库的增、删、改、查操作。可以使用数据库的API或ORM框架来简化操作。
-
数据库事务:在需要保证数据的一致性和完整性时,可以使用数据库事务进行操作。事务可以将多个操作封装在一起,要么全部执行成功,要么全部回滚。
-
数据库连接关闭:在完成数据库操作后,需要关闭数据库连接,释放资源。
小程序音乐数据库的设计需要根据实际需求和数据量来选择合适的方案,同时要考虑数据库的性能和安全性。在设计数据库结构时,需要合理划分表格和字段,选择合适的数据类型和约束,以提高查询效率和数据的完整性。同时,还需要考虑数据库的备份和恢复策略,以防止数据丢失。
1年前 -